Standard Occupational Classification (SOC): Manicurists and Pedicurists

Manicurists and pedicurists in healthcare facilities typically work in hospitals, long-term care facilities, or rehabilitation centers, where they provide nail care services to patients. These professionals may be responsible for cutting and shaping the nails, removing excess cuticles, and applying polish. They may also provide hand and foot massages to patients. Manicurists and pedicurists in healthcare settings may work under the supervision of a healthcare professional, such as a nurse or occupational therapist, and may be required to follow specific protocols and guidelines to ensure the safety and well-being of patients.
